Fed likely to cut rates again in October, and 3 other things we learned from Powell's press conference

From morningstar.com

The Federal Reserve's meeting Wednesday, in which it cut interest rates by 25 basis points, had enough moving parts and side plots to fill a 10-episode Netflix series (with the customary lull during episodes 5-7). But the stock market came away confused. To clear things up, here are the main takeaways culled from conversations and research notes from experienced Fed watchers: Fed is likely to cut again in October, with December more of a question. Kevin Burgett, an economist at LH Meyer/Monetary Policy Analytics, predicted the Fed will cut rates by another quarter-percentage point in October. A rate cut in October ... (full story)
